Cafe Mocha Radio’s 15th Anniversary at Howard Theatre

Cafe Mocha Radio will mark its 15th Anniversary by hosting the Salute THEM Awards on November 6 at the iconic Howard Theatre in Washington, D.C. This event, celebrating influential icons and innovators in culture, will kick off the HBCU First LOOK Film Festival.

Cafe Mocha

Cafe Mocha Radio, known for its “radio from a woman’s perspective,” is a nationally syndicated program that airs on SiriusXM and WHUR-FM (Washington, D.C.), with affiliates in cities like New York, Los Angeles, Chicago, Dallas, Atlanta, and Nashville.

The star-studded evening will be hosted by Cafe Mocha Radio co-host Yolanda “Yo-Yo” Whitaker, pop culture correspondent Jawn Murray, and Cafe Mocha TV host Laila Muhammad. The awards honor those whose talent, tenacity, and community impact have shaped culture. Previous honorees include the likes of Iyanla Vanzant, Wanda Durant, Michel Wright, Sly Stone, Cora Masters Barry, Doug E. Fresh, and Congresswoman Maxine Waters.

The event’s proceeds will benefit the Mocha Cares Foundation, which supports women and children impacted by domestic violence and creates mentorship programs for HBCU students.
